Summary

A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end Code Section 17-6-4 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ated, relating to the authorization of posting cash bonds generally, furnishing of receipt to person posting bond, recordation of receipt of bond on docket, and disposal of unclaimed bonds, so as to provide for unclaimed cash bonds; to provide for related matters;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.
